Output 670641aba5524330f17ad34ed7499a3f563998995e1582beb0ee36dde9b00780:0

value
785359513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 193b184ef4c70858ccf340d72bfa03739912f334 OP_EQUAL
address
33zRcL2riCyCA6q33KoF1d2ViqUyi1AoHi
transaction
670641aba5524330f17ad34ed7499a3f563998995e1582beb0ee36dde9b00780
spent
true